Ecosystems dominated by high-powered competitors are more efficient at recycling nutrients than low-powered systems, argues UC Davis paleontologist Geerat Vermeij in a new paper. The idea ties together evolution and ecology, and explains how ecosystems may have evolved to become more efficient since life appeared on Earth.…

If you’ve ever tried to untangle a pair of earbuds, you’ll understand how loops and cords can get twisted up. DNA can get tangled in the same way. UC Davis biomathematician Mariel Vazquez talks about her work on the math of how DNA can be cut and reconnected. The math involved turns out to be involved in other fields as well.…
